Special dialing characters

Your machine allows you to enter special dialing characters when registering the autodi-
aler. The chart below briefly describes each of these characters. It also tells you how to
store those characters in your autodialer.
Character
Description
Each pause lasts two seconds.
If you must wait for another dial tone or signal at
/P
any point in the dialing sequence, enter a pause.
(You can change the pause length. See page 10-6.)
Makes long numbers easier to be read.
Switches from pulse-dialing to tone-dialing.
/T
No need to use this character when using a tone
line.
Enters a "Dial prefix code" to access the alternative
/N
telephone network.
"/N" must be entered before the first of number.
NOTE: For details on how to assign "Pause /Dial Opt." to a soft key, see page 8-2.
"Pause/Dial Opt." is defaulted to a soft key in F-305/F-300.
